首页 > 数据库 > mysql教程 > 为什么维恩图对于可视化自然连接无效?

为什么维恩图对于可视化自然连接无效?

Barbara Streisand
发布: 2025-01-16 23:12:11
原创
784 人浏览过

Why Are Venn Diagrams Ineffective for Visualizing Natural Joins?

为什么维恩图不适合理解自然连接

自然连接是数据库操作中一种重要的内连接类型,它根据匹配的列组合两个表。虽然维恩图可能看起来很有帮助,但它们无法有效地说明这一过程。 本文解释了原因。

维恩图自然连接的不足

维恩图无法准确表示自然连接的关键方面:

  • 共享列的详细信息不足:维恩图中的重叠显示了共享列,但缺乏这些列中特定值的关键细节。这些值对于确定连接结果至关重要。
  • 无法显示输出:维恩图无法描述结果表的结构。 输出表的列排列和行数可能与输入表不同,这是维恩图无法传达的详细信息。

根本区别:维恩图与 SQL 表

核心问题源于维恩图和SQL表之间固有的差异。维恩图表示集合,重点关注成员资格,而 SQL 表是数据包或数据列表,可能包含重复项和空值。 这种不匹配使得使用维恩图准确表示自然连接变得极其困难。

更好的可视化技术

为了更清楚地理解自然连接,请考虑使用替代可视化方法。 基于表格的可视化或专门的集合论图通过明确显示输入和输出数据结构和值来提供卓越的清晰度。

结论

虽然维恩图在其他上下文中很有用,但它不适合可视化自然连接。 它们在表示数据值和输出表结构方面的局限性阻碍了它们的有效性。 采用替代可视化技术可以更准确、更全面地理解此数据库操作。

以上是为什么维恩图对于可视化自然连接无效?的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:php.cn
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
作者最新文章
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板